What Should I Do if I Have Been in a Multi-Vehicle Crash?

 

When someone is involved in a car accident, the devastation afterwards can seem massive. The more vehicles involved in an accident, the more complicated it is to handle matters. Immediately after, there are more people to keep out of harm’s way and that need medical attention. It also means more drivers to exchange insurance information with, more insurance companies involved, and a bigger legal puzzle.

If you have been in any car accident, it is important to consult a lawyer. This is especially true after a multi-vehicle crash. An experienced car accident attorney will help you understand insurance policies and strengthen your case.

In the immediate aftermath, there may still be dangers on the road. Remain in your car with your seat belt fastened until law enforcement or EMTs say the area is secure. Police may also want to investigate the scene of the accident. Do not move your car unless keeping it in place is a safety hazard, such as at an intersection or busy road.

The well-being of drivers and passengers involved in the accident is paramount. Call 911 as soon as possible and seek medical attention. Shock from the pile-up may mask pain or other injury symptoms. Get examined even if you feel fine.

If you are well enough, try to photograph the scene of the accident from multiple angles. These images may strengthen your insurance claim. Interviewing witnesses and documenting what they say will also build your case. For similar reasons, collect the police report of the accident once it is available.

Try to collect the insurance information of the other drivers. You should also speak with your insurance company, but do not give a statement. The company may interpret your words as admitting fault, negatively impacting you.

Who Could Be Liable for a Multi-Vehicle Car Accident?

More than one driver may be responsible. Liability may be divided, and each driver’s insurance company will likely pay their respective percentage. However, being eligible to collect compensation through an insurance claim or personal injury lawsuit will be dependent on several factors, such as your policy, your percentage of fault, the severity of your injury, etc.

The lawyers involved will review the available evidence. They may also speak with expert witnesses to determine who is liable and by what degree. The lawyers then present their findings at court and argue their clients’ cases.
